Overview of Little Sisters Of The Poor
Little Sisters Of The Poor, located in Baltimore, MD offers skilled rehabilitation.
St. Martin’s Home is located in a beautiful wooded setting just north of Wilkens Avenue in Catonsville. Our building does not look like your typical nursing home—because it isn’t! We offer a continuum of care in a home-like, non-institutional setting.
Levels of care include:
Independent living apartments for low-income seniors
Assisted living
Skilled nursing care (Medicaid and Medicare certified)
What is unique about St. Martin’s Home?
The Little Sisters live at St. Martin’s and are available 24/7 to respond to Residents’ needs.
The Little Sisters assure a constant presence with the Residents who are dying.
We take a spiritual approach to aging—exemplified by the central location of the chapel, the presence of a full-time chaplain, daily Mass and rosary, and regular availability of the sacrament of the Anointing of the Sick.
All Resident bedrooms in assisted living and most in skilled nursing are single occupancy, with private bathrooms (some rooms also have private showers).
Although each apartment has kitchen facilities, apartment Residents are welcome to enjoy home-style meals in one of St. Martin’s dining rooms as often as they wish, free of charge.

CMS Ratings & Information
Accepts Medicaid
Accepts Medicare
Overall Rating
Above average
Health Inspections
Average
Staffing
Much above average
Quality Measures
Slightly below average
